ORIANA's Final Voyage: Ålesund ORIANA's last overseas call

Yesterday ORIANA made her last call in Norway in port city of Ålesund it also marked the last call outside of the United Kingdom for ORIANA.
Seeing ORIANA brings to mind the time, the optimism she was built on, the successor of the much loved liner CANBERRA, the bright new future of P&O to take it into a century, the new flagship of the company and the British Merchant Navy, the first of two custom ships built for the British market and the new face of cruising. no other ship could have been afforded such accolades and handled them gracefully as ORIANA did, not since the days of the liners had a ship seemed so imporant and not since has a ship ever truely lived up to her.
And now in her eleventh hour ORIANA is still every bit the ship that set out 24 years ago, she has fulfilled and exceeded the promises set down by her designers and her high quality still shines bright.

ORIANA alongside in Ålesund
On board the ship the feeling of finality is also most evident the once large and diverse book collection in her library has been given away to passengers and like on CANBERRA's farewell cruise in 1997 many shipboard items will be auctioned off to passengers.
On board ORIANA representatives of her new owners including the Vice President of Astro Ocean Cruises, who has spoken with passengers regarding the ship's future and the company's future plans.
